       AN ACT to amend chapter 586 of the laws  of  2002  amending  the  public
         authorities  law  relating  to  creating  an age limitation for police
         candidates for the police department of the  metropolitan  transporta-
         tion authority, in relation to the effectiveness thereof
         THE  P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M-
       B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
    1    Section 1. Section 2 of chapter 586 of the laws of 2002  amending  the
    2  public authorities law relating to creating an age limitation for police
    3  candidates  for the police department of the metropolitan transportation
    4  authority, is amended to read as follows:
    5    S 2. This act shall take effect immediately, PROVIDED,  HOWEVER,  THAT
    6  NO  AGE  RESTRICTION  FIRST IMPOSED BY THE AMENDMENT TO SUBDIVISION 2 OF
    7  SECTION 1266-H OF THE PUBLIC AUTHORITIES LAW MADE BY SECTION ONE OF THIS
    8  ACT SHALL APPLY TO ANY APPLICANT FOR APPOINTMENT TO THE AUTHORITY POLICE
    9  FORCE WHO HAS TAKEN AND PASSED THE WRITTEN EXAMINATION  TO  BE  ELIGIBLE
   10  FOR SUCH APPOINTMENT PRIOR TO THE EFFECTIVE DATE OF THIS ACT.
   11    S 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
